PEG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2023 in Review

934 of the 6,369 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Public Service Enterprise Group (PEG) for Q2 2023, worth a combined $22.8B — up 2.8% from $22.2B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 68 funds opened new PEG positions and 58 closed out — a net gain of 10 holders — while 349 added to existing stakes and 341 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Vanguard Group, adding an estimated $578M. The largest seller was Capital Research Global Investors, cutting an estimated $320M.
